The COE Institute for Access & Success Professionals

This two-day professional development forum is designed for college access and success professionals who actively engage with students. This multi-faceted event provides participants with best practices, essential tools, and proven techniques for student engagement and success around the following core areas: academic advising, financial aid, and preparing for the workforce. This cost-efficient, in-person training opportunity offers novice and seasoned professionals with skills crucial when supporting student success.

Session Titles Include:

  • Financial Aid Advising and the “Better” FAFSA
  • Academic Advising 101
  • Building Relationships with Campus Partners to Provide Support Services
  • Creating A Pipeline: Tips to increase engagement with partner colleges and universities
  • Using Social Media to Expand Programmatic Reach
  • Utilizing Collaborative Efforts to Create a Supportive Community
